What does "cinematic" mean?
-
adj Relating to films, or having the visual style and quality of a professionally made movie.
"The drone footage looked incredibly cinematic."
-
noun A short, pre-rendered scene in a video game used to advance the story, distinct from actual gameplay.
"The game's opening cinematic set up the entire plot."
